About this earthquake

A magnitude M5.1 earthquake was recorded near 83 km E of Cortes, Philippines on September 7, 2025 at 07:29 UTC. The hypocenter lay relatively close to the surface at around 10 km, increasing how strongly it was felt. Events of this size can cause damage near the epicenter.

The event was recorded by USGS.
